Volodymyr Zelenskyy reported on the Russian attack with 117 drones, despite ceasefire agreements. Dnipropetrovsk, Sumy, Cherkasy and other regions were under attack.
President Volodymyr Zelenskyy reported that this night the Russians launched 117 ударних drones at Ukraine, after negotiations on a ceasefire. The head of state added that most of the enemy air objects were shot down, writes UNN with reference to Zelenskyy's official Telegram page.

"Last night there were 117 more proofs in our sky that Russia is prolonging this war – 117 ударних drones, most of which are "shaheds". A significant part was shot down by our defenders", - the President said.
According to Zelenskyy, Dnipropetrovsk, Sumy, Cherkasy and other regions were under Russian attack. In addition, a large-scale enemy drone strike was carried out on Kryvyi Rih, on the city's enterprise and civilian infrastructure.
"In Okhtyrka, Sumy region, houses, shops, and ordinary infrastructure were damaged. The communities of Donetsk, Kharkiv, and Zaporizhzhia regions were also under fire," the Head of State said.

Zelenskyy added that everyone who has suffered should be given assistance, but strong steps from the world and pressure on Russia are also needed, namely more sanctions from the United States, so that Russian strikes stop.
To carry out such large-scale strikes after negotiations on a ceasefire is to show everyone in the world with all obviousness that Moscow is not going to make a real peace
He reminded that since March 11 there has been an American proposal for a complete cessation of strikes.
"And literally every night, with its strikes, Russia repeats no in response to the peace proposal of the partners," Zelenskyy stressed.

Following a new meeting in Riyadh, the White House said that the United States and Ukraine agreed to ensure safe navigation in the Black Sea.
In a separate statement after the US-RF talks, the White House also indicated that the US and Russia agreed to ensure safe navigation following talks in Saudi Arabia.
At the same time, details of the agreements remain unclear, analysts say.
